区块链服务器集群是指什么

worktile 其他 12

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    区块链服务器集群是由多个服务器组成的网络系统,旨在支持区块链技术的应用。区块链是一种去中心化的数据库技术,通过分布式的账本和共识机制,实现了去信任的交易和可追溯的数据记录。

    区块链服务器集群的目的是提供更高的处理能力和稳定性,以应对区块链网络中的大量交易和数据操作。集群中的每个服务器既可以是物理服务器,也可以是虚拟服务器,它们通过网络连接在一起,共同构成一个整体系统。

    区块链服务器集群的架构通常采用主从结构或者对等结构。在主从结构中,有一个主服务器负责处理所有的交易信息和数据更新,而从服务器负责备份数据和处理一些辅助操作。这种架构可以提高系统的可靠性和性能。

    而在对等结构中,每个服务器都同时充当主节点和从节点的角色,它们通过共识机制进行数据的同步和一致性验证。对等结构的优势是去中心化,减少单点故障的风险,提高系统的安全性和可靠性。

    区块链服务器集群的设计和构建需要考虑以下几个方面:

    1. 扩展性:集群应该能够根据需要扩展服务器的数量,以适应不断增长的交易量和用户需求。

    2. 高可用性:集群应该具备故障恢复能力,一台服务器宕机时,其他服务器能够自动接管服务,确保系统的连续性和稳定性。

    3. 数据同步:集群中的所有服务器需要通过一致的共识机制,确保数据的同步和一致性。常用的共识算法包括拜占庭容错算法和拜占庭容错算法等。

    4. 安全性:集群中的每个服务器都需要进行安全配置,采取加密和身份验证等措施,防止数据泄露和非法访问。

    总之,区块链服务器集群是为了提高区块链系统的性能和可靠性而构建的网络系统,它通过分布式的架构和共识机制,实现了去中心化的交易和数据记录。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    区块链服务器集群是一个由多个服务器组成的网络系统,用于支持和维护区块链技术的运行和功能。它通过将多台服务器连接在一起,共同参与区块链网络的验证、交易处理和区块生成等任务,实现分布式的数据存储和共识机制。

    以下是区块链服务器集群的几个重要特点和功能:

    1. 分布式存储:区块链服务器集群使用分布式存储技术,将区块链的数据分散存储在多个服务器上。这样可以确保数据的安全性和可靠性,即使某个节点出现故障或被攻击,其他节点仍能够正常运行和提供服务。

    2. 共识机制:区块链服务器集群通过共识机制来达成一致,保证网络中所有节点对于交易和区块的状态达成共识。常见的共识机制包括工作量证明、权益证明和权威认证等。服务器集群中的节点通过互相通信和验证,共同参与共识过程,确保数据的一致性和可信度。

    3. 高性能处理:区块链服务器集群能够处理大量的交易请求和数据传输。由于集群中有多个服务器同时参与处理,可以将负载分散到各个节点上,提高系统的处理能力和吞吐量。这对于高交易量的区块链应用,如数字货币交易所或供应链管理等,非常重要。

    4. 安全性:区块链服务器集群采用多层次的安全机制来保护数据和交易的安全。服务器集群中的节点通过加密和签名技术来验证数据的真实性和完整性,防止数据篡改和伪造。同时,集群中的节点通过一致性机制来防止恶意节点的攻击,保护网络的安全。

    5. 可扩展性:区块链服务器集群具有较好的可扩展性,可以根据需要增加或减少节点来适应不同规模的应用。在大规模的区块链系统中,可以通过添加更多的服务器节点来扩展网络的容量和吞吐量。同时,服务器集群还支持水平和垂直扩展,提供更高的性能和更强的处理能力。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    区块链服务器集群是指一组联网的服务器,通过互联网连接在一起,共同参与区块链网络的运行和维护。区块链服务器集群具有分布式特性,可以实现数据的备份和共享,并提供高可用性和容错性,确保区块链网络的稳定运行。

    区块链服务器集群由多台服务器组成,每台服务器都运行着完整的区块链节点软件。这些服务器通过点对点网络连接在一起,并使用共识机制来达成一致,确保所有的节点对交易和区块的验证结果达成共识。集群中的每个节点都维护着完整的区块链账本,并参与新区块的生成和旧区块的验证。

    区块链服务器集群的优势包括:

    1. 高可用性:由于区块链服务器集群是分布式的,即使某个节点发生故障,其他节点仍然能够继续工作,确保网络的可用性。

    2. 容错性:区块链服务器集群使用共识算法来达成一致,即使某个节点作恶或出现错误,其他节点仍然可以通过多数票来确保正确的决策。

    3. 数据备份和共享:由于所有节点都维护着完整的区块链账本,数据的备份和共享相对简单,确保数据不会丢失或被篡改。

    4. 扩展性:区块链服务器集群可以根据需要增加或减少节点数量,以提高系统的处理能力和性能。

    搭建区块链服务器集群的流程如下:

    1. 确定集群规模:根据项目需求和预算,确定集群所需的服务器数量和配置。

    2. 安装操作系统:为每台服务器安装合适的操作系统,如Linux或Windows Server。

    3. 安装节点软件:在每台服务器上安装并配置区块链节点软件,如Bitcoin Core、Ethereum或Hyperledger Fabric等。

    4. 配置网络:将服务器连接在一起,使用局域网或互联网进行通信。配置防火墙规则和路由器设置,确保节点之间的通信畅通。

    5. 同步区块链数据:将初始的区块链数据从一个节点复制到其他节点,以确保所有节点拥有相同的区块链账本。

    6. 启动节点:逐个启动每个服务器上的节点,确保节点正常运行并连接到区块链网络。

    7. 测试和监控:对集群进行测试,确保节点之间的通信和共识机制正常工作。设置监控系统,及时发现和处理任何故障或异常情况。

    维护区块链服务器集群的注意事项:

    1. 定期更新软件:及时更新区块链软件和操作系统的补丁和安全更新,以保护服务器免受安全漏洞和攻击。

    2. 备份数据:定期备份区块链数据和配置文件,以防止数据丢失或损坏。

    3. 安全设置:配置防火墙和访问控制规则,限制对服务器的非授权访问。使用强密码和多因素身份验证,保护服务器的安全。

    4. 监控性能:设置监控系统,实时监测服务器的性能和状态,及时发现和处理性能问题或故障。

    5. 扩展或减少节点:根据需要,及时增加或减少节点数量,以满足系统的需求。

    总之,区块链服务器集群是一种分布式的网络架构,通过多个服务器共同参与区块链网络的运行和维护,提供高可用性、容错性和数据备份的优势。搭建和维护区块链服务器集群需要小心设计和管理,确保网络的稳定性和安全性。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部